2.5 Hour Street Food Tour of Venice





Description
Stroll around Rialto Area, see some of the main sights of the city and taste the best street food, you will eat a large variety of specialties. This tour is perfect for people that wanna have a first overview of the city center and get to know some of the best addresses for eating. Our expert- local guide will take you to the best foodie spots, that you wouldn’t find on your own. The tour lasts 2.5 hours. You can choose the morning tour or the afternoon tour. Don't forget to bring your appetite! Please note that in the afternoon the fish market is closed as well as festive days, and on Mondays.

Important Information
- Public transportation options are available nearby
- Travelers should have at least a moderate level of physical fitness
- This tour can accommodate vegetarians only if advised in advance
- Please note that fish market on Mondays, public holidays and in all the afternoon is closed
- In case of allergy to nuts or dry fruits please be aware of cross contamination issues
- Places visited are subject to change
- On certain dates, most travelers staying outside of Venice who are planning to visit for the day will be required to pay a €5 access fee. For further details (including exemptions) and to learn what days this fee is applicable, please visit: https://cda.ve.it
- This tour is not suitable to vegans, gluten or dairy-free diets.
